Overview This page contains the latest trade data of Iron Pipe Fittings. In 2022, Iron Pipe Fittings were the world's 196th most traded product, with a total trade of $22.7B. Between 2021 and 2022 the exports of Iron Pipe Fittings grew by 14.5%, from $19.8B to $22.7B. Trade in Iron Pipe Fittings represent 0.096% of total world trade.

Iron Pipe Fittings are a part of Iron or steel articles. They include Fittings, pipe or tube, iron or steel, nes, Pipe fittings of stainless steel except butt welding, Pipe fittings of malleable iron or steel, cast, Pipe flanges, iron or steel except stainless/cast, Butt weld fittings, iron/steel except stainless/cast, Flanges, stainless steel, Threaded fittings, iron or steel except stainless/cas, Pipe fittings, butt welding of stainless steel, Threaded elbows, bends and sleeves of stainless steel, and Pipe fittings of non-malleable cast iron, among others.

Exports In 2022 the top exporters of Iron Pipe Fittings  were China ($6.05B), Italy ($1.98B), United States ($1.97B), Germany ($1.92B), and South Korea ($1.09B).

Imports In 2022 the top importers of Iron Pipe Fittings were United States ($3.42B), Germany ($1.76B), Canada ($1.07B), Japan ($813M), and France ($734M).

Ranking Iron Pipe Fittings ranks 130th in the Product Complexity Index (PCI).

Description Tube or pipe fittings are used to connect two pieces of tube or pipe together. They can be made from a variety of materials, including iron and steel.

Between 2021 and 2022, the exports of Iron Pipe Fittings grew the fastest in China ($841M), United States ($328M), India ($315M), Italy ($252M), and South Korea ($224M).

Between 2021 and 2022, the fastest growing importers of Iron Pipe Fittings were United States ($926M), Germany ($246M), Canada ($242M), Italy ($101M), and Mexico ($96.1M).

This map shows which countries export or import more of Iron Pipe Fittings. Each country is colored based on the difference in exports and imports of Iron Pipe Fittings during 2022.

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in exports than in imports of Iron Pipe Fittings were China ($5.35B), Italy ($1.4B), India ($780M), South Korea ($569M), and Poland ($225M).

In 2022, the countries that had a largest trade value in imports than in exports of Iron Pipe Fittings were United States ($1.46B), Canada ($883M), Saudi Arabia ($426M), Japan ($373M), and France ($324M).
